For the younger members of your family, this is Westminster's Shortest Catechism, set to music!
"Singing the Catechism" makes a wonderful gift for Christmas! Children love to listen to music as they fall
asleep, and what better message than the eternal truths embodied in the Westminster Catechism! The
typical catechism class teaches children one new catechism a week, which they tend to forget when they
commit next week's catechism to memory. These CDs will help your children learn the truths of
the catechism by heart, for a lifetime. Choral arrangements are available with full orchestration and choral parts which, depending upon the song, include solo, duet, and SATB. "Singing the Catechism" is also the perfect complement to any church event, and is an inspirational way to include even the youngest children in the program.
